Statutory consultation

Southwark Council’s statutory consultation period will end on 20th July, and we would encourage everyone to have their say on the plans.

You can find all planning application documents and make formal comments on the application online on Southwark Council’s Planning Register (www.southwark.gov.uk/planningregister) using the case reference number 18/AP/1604 or by searching for ‘Canada Water Masterplan’. Alternatively, written formal comments can be sent to: 5th Floor Hub 2, Southwark Council, PO Box 64529, London SE1P 5LX.  Your comments will then be taken into consideration by Southwark Council in their determination of the planning application (a decision on the planning application is expected later in 2018).
